THE most probable explanation I know of the existence of cosmic clouds of calcium and sodium, which reveal themselves in the stationary lines H and K in the spectrum of many helium stars, wras proposed by Prof. Saha in NATURE of June 16, 1921, p. 488, on the ground of his theory of thermal ionisation. Ionised vapours of calcium, the resonance lines of which appear as H and K, are repelled by the radiation pressure of B-type stars, the radiation of which is particularly great in the region of those lines; in this way at a sufficient distance from the star there is an equilibrium between gravitation and selective radiation pressure, the conditions being specially favourable for Ca +, which forms extensive layers near the star.
